Transaction 645e7b03b2e9f971d3dd32b38b77c6fc51c34e4686a8b420834275f68b696476

1 Input
2 Outputs
  • 645e7b03b2e9f971d3dd32b38b77c6fc51c34e4686a8b420834275f68b696476:0
  • value  4138500
    address  138oc44WGLqF1HXchASLg7Ekbc14Ln1Eh3
  • 645e7b03b2e9f971d3dd32b38b77c6fc51c34e4686a8b420834275f68b696476:1
  • value  305063085
    address  3Fa6gDdmGLThLGRtJVg6CVMkoEp26gC2Dk